POSITION SUMMARY:

This position in Financial Planning and Analysis (FP&A) involves providing detailed financial analysis and supporting business unit management in decision-making and budgeting processes. The role requires driving strategic business decisions in the 'Customer Success' vertical through analytics, identifying areas for improvement and cost optimization, and presenting insights to senior leadership. Key responsibilities include data collection, modelling, advanced analytics, and creating actionable dashboards.

Recruitment Fraud Alert!

There has been an increase in fraud that targets job seekers. Scammers may present themselves to job seekers as Netradyne employees or recruiters. Please be aware that Netradyne does not request sensitive personal data from applicants via text/instant message or any unsecured method; does not promise any advance payment for work equipment set-up and does not use recruitment or job-sourcing agencies that charge candidates an advance fee of any kind. Official communication about your application will only come from emails ending in '@netradyne.com' or '@us-greenhouse-mail.io'.

About NetraDyne

NetraDyne is a technology company that specializes in computer vision and artificial intelligence. The company's flagship product, Driveri, is an advanced driver assistance system that uses AI to improve driver safety and reduce accidents. Driveri uses a combination of cameras, sensors, and machine learning algorithms to analyze driver behavior and provide real-time feedback to drivers. NetraDyne was founded in 2015 and is headquartered in San Diego, California.
